55-60% water to amount of semolina is a rule of thumb if you are new to it. For example, 500 grams semolina and 300g water (get a kitchen scale they’re cheap). If it’s dry after kneading for a minute, dip fingers in warm water to add moisture. You want it kinda like a really springy playdoh. Don’t buy a stand mixer, you can just use the well method. I am from the Island of St Lucia in the Caribbean and was laughing throughout the video saying to myself all st Lucians are professional pasta makers😂😂😂 because this is the most common easiest fastest cheapest, stretch to feed a large family, versatile dish you will find we call it dumplings . It is best on a rainy day cooked with Lentils and cured beef , salt fish, cured pork or whatever protein you have available. Another common way we make it is to boil cocoa with spices (cinnamon, cloves, nutmeg) and the pasta to it and towards the end add milk and it’s breakfast or a comfort food. We also make them big and shape them like wheels (the amount of dough he had would be cut in two) boil it till they float. Remove from the water then slice up plate and enjoy with any meat or stew of your choice. Some persons add a little cornmeal to it to make it harder or tougher to the bite. 😂😂😂 so funny how our world is one just different names.
My family came from Italy during the Depression, so I heard the “so poor” stories. They would tell me that a Zia would give them eggs for Christmas to make the Christmas Day pasta. Because of this poverty, the women in the family refused to make eggless pasta once they were in America. (Polenta, corn or wheat, was when eggs weren’t available.) 300g flour 175g hot water 1tsp Diamond Crystal Kosher Salt Consistency and reproducibility is key. If you want oil in it you can substitute some of the water for it but the important thing is 175g of liquid.
